Hey future maintainer — handing off the Coldmere bucket archiving job from me (Darya) to whoever's next. The sweeper moves stale buckets to glacier tier every Sunday; if it stalls, restart the archiver pod and re-auth against the Tundra vault. Unsealing the vault requires the recovery passphrase below.

unlock words, bawef-kahap: sorax-sorir-quenys-aldok

## SQL Linting at Quillhaven

Yep, we lint SQL too. Every `.sql` file in the Marrowbank repo runs through squibcheck before merge — uppercase keywords, leading commas, no `SELECT *` outside scratch queries. The pre-commit hook catches most of it, but CI is the real gate, so don't try to sneak past it. Rules live in `squibcheck.toml` at the repo root; change them via normal review, not hotfix. The full rule explanations and exemption process are on our internal wiki page.

wiki page, kahog-hahig: https://vault.zemvargrid.internal/display/deploy/repo/settings/merge_requests/job/settings/6f3b933774dbc5320a4daa18

Onboarding: the bounce processor (Wrenmail) consumes provider webhooks, classifies hard vs. soft bounces, and updates suppression lists in Coveport. Hard bounces suppress immediately; soft bounces suppress after three within seven days. Dashboards live under the Wrenmail folder. Deploys go out Tuesdays. Questions for the sync agenda go to the address below.

escalation mailbox, kaweg-kahif: druwyn.sordor@nelvroworks.corp

Pool settings for the Ordona API live in the Hatchline config repo, not the app. Max pool size is 40 per instance; do not raise it without checking the database's connection ceiling first. If you see "pool exhausted" errors, check for leaked connections from the batch jobs before touching limits. Restarting the app releases stuck connections but masks the leak. Capture a connection snapshot first, file it under the incident, then restart. Reference the affected build using the token below.

build token for tawif-bahip: htk31_68bba16e1afabfef4ecc69408c06f16